Scientists have found a new way to regenerate damaged cells of the optic nerve. With the help of gene therapy, they were able to stimulate the regeneration of nerve fibers, as well as protect retinal neurons from death.. Their findings are published on the website of the University of Cambridge.

Researchers knew that immature neurons in the body have the best ability to repair, losing them during their development.. Having studied this phenomenon, scientists found that in immature cells there is a greater amount of the protein protrudin, the presence of a large amount of which neither the central nervous system nor the PNS can boast..

After studying the properties of the protein, the researchers concluded that it is one of the reasons why young neurons have better resistance to damage.. Wanting to study its effect in practice, scientists conducted two experiments.

" Scientists damaged axons and began to observe the reaction of cells in response to protrudin. It turned out that an increase in the amount or activity of the protein significantly increased the regeneration.

Testing the method in mice with optic nerve injuries showed that with the help of the protrudin axons could regenerate even at a great distance, and retinal neurons were protected from death, "

First of all, the results obtained open up new prospects for the treatment of glaucoma, the authors are sure.. In glaucoma, the optic nerve that connects the eyes and the brain is gradually damaged, often due to increased pressure inside the eye.

" Usually, without treatment, about half of the retinal neurons die after retinal detachment within three days, "
